Check Digit Verification of cas no

The CAS Registry Mumber 718642-27-4 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 7,1,8,6,4 and 2 respectively; the second part has 2 digits, 2 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 718642-27:
(8*7)+(7*1)+(6*8)+(5*6)+(4*4)+(3*2)+(2*2)+(1*7)=174
174 % 10 = 4
So 718642-27-4 is a valid CAS Registry Number.
